Attach is back on the Minnesota Rokkr's starting roster

After being benched in late March, the CDL professional has been called back up.

The Minnesota Rokkr is struggling to make much of an impact in the Call of Duty League this season, as the team is currently fighting to get out of the bottom half of the standings. Due to this disappointing season so far, the Rokkr has been no stranger to making roster changes, and this included moving veteran Dillon "Attach" Price to the bench to make way for Kevin "Fame" Bonanno in March. Although this hasn't necessarily gone as planned.

Because now the Rokkr has announced that Attach is coming off the bench to replace Marcus "Afro" Reid who has been benched instead.

As for whether this will be the change that sees the Rokkr find its feet is something we'll have to see for ourselves, as the team doesn't have many opportunities left to land a spot in the Championship weekend.
